#9e3884 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9e3884 is composed of 62% red, 22%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.6%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 315.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.7% and a lightness of 42%. #9e3884 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#3d0009. Closest websafe color is: #993399.

● #9e3884 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#9e3884 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9e3884 has RGB values of R:158, G:56,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.65, Y:0.16,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10369156.
